Did you know?

WebOct 22, 2024 · Can you receive awards while flagged? Awards cannot be presented during a flagged period. After the flag is removed, the Soldier may be presented with the award and have his/her records updated. Can I get my p status back after being flagged? A flag is designed to suspend actions that are considered favorable to the Soldier until the Soldier has been trained and the original incident or action has been rectified or corrected. AR 600-8-2 does not list a requirement to counsel a Soldier upon the initiation of a flag.
